The PCM1804S1IDBRQ1 operates by converting analog audio signals into digital format using a process called analog-to-digital conversion. It utilizes a high-resolution sigma-delta modulator to achieve accurate and precise conversion of the input audio signals. The converted digital audio data can then be further processed or transmitted digitally.

1. What is PCM1804S1IDBRQ1? - PCM1804S1IDBRQ1 is a high-performance, single-chip, stereo audio analog-to-digital converter (ADC) with a dynamic range of 105 dB.
2. What is the typical application of PCM1804S1IDBRQ1? - PCM1804S1IDBRQ1 is commonly used in audio recording systems, professional audio equipment, automotive audio systems, and other applications that require high-quality analog-to-digital conversion.
3. What is the supply voltage range for PCM1804S1IDBRQ1? - The supply voltage range for PCM1804S1IDBRQ1 is typically between 4.5V and 5.5V.
4. What is the sampling rate supported by PCM1804S1IDBRQ1? - PCM1804S1IDBRQ1 supports sampling rates up to 96 kHz.
5. Does PCM1804S1IDBRQ1 support both balanced and unbalanced inputs? - Yes, PCM1804S1IDBRQ1 supports both balanced and unbalanced inputs, making it versatile for various audio input configurations.
6. What is the resolution of PCM1804S1IDBRQ1? - PCM1804S1IDBRQ1 has a resolution of 24 bits.
7. Can PCM1804S1IDBRQ1 be used in battery-powered devices? - Yes, PCM1804S1IDBRQ1 can be used in battery-powered devices as it operates within a low power consumption range.
8. Does PCM1804S1IDBRQ1 have built-in digital filters? - Yes, PCM1804S1IDBRQ1 has built-in digital filters that can be configured to suit different audio applications.
9. What is the output format of PCM1804S1IDBRQ1? - PCM1804S1IDBRQ1 provides a serial audio interface with selectable data formats, including I2S, left-justified, and right-justified.
10. Is PCM1804S1IDBRQ1 RoHS compliant? - Yes, PCM1804S1IDBRQ1 is RoHS (Restriction of Hazardous Substances) compliant, ensuring it meets environmental regulations.
